Ivailo Monev 82fc15f54b generic: use CMake moc instead of automoc4 by default
for compatibilty reasons automoc4 support is not removed but it
shall be in the future. automoc4 has not been maintained for a
while (last commit is from 2011) and the stable release is from
2009.

CMake version >= 2.8.6 provides the functionality for mocking so
I see no reason to not make use of it.

#include "dictionarycombobox.h"
#include <kdebug.h>
#include <sonnet/speller.h>
namespace Sonnet
{
//@cond PRIVATE
class DictionaryComboBox::Private
{
public:
Private( DictionaryComboBox* combo ) : q( combo ) {};
DictionaryComboBox* q;
void slotDictionaryChanged( int idx );
};
void DictionaryComboBox::Private::slotDictionaryChanged( int idx )
{
kDebug() << idx;
emit q->dictionaryChanged( q->itemData( idx ).toString() );
emit q->dictionaryNameChanged( q->itemText( idx ) );
}
//@endcon
DictionaryComboBox::DictionaryComboBox( QWidget * parent )
: KComboBox( parent ), d( new DictionaryComboBox::Private( this ) )
{
reloadCombo();
connect( this, SIGNAL(activated(int)),
SLOT(slotDictionaryChanged(int)) );
}
DictionaryComboBox::~DictionaryComboBox()
{
delete d;
}
QString DictionaryComboBox::currentDictionaryName() const
{
return currentText();
}
QString DictionaryComboBox::currentDictionary() const
{
return itemData( currentIndex() ).toString();
}
void DictionaryComboBox::setCurrentByDictionaryName( const QString & name )
{
if ( name.isEmpty() || name == currentText() )
return;
int idx = findText( name );
if ( idx == -1 ) {
kDebug() << "name not found" << name;
return;
}
setCurrentIndex( idx );
d->slotDictionaryChanged( idx );
}
void DictionaryComboBox::setCurrentByDictionary( const QString & dictionary )
{
if ( dictionary.isEmpty() || dictionary == itemData( currentIndex() ).toString() )
return;
int idx = findData( dictionary );
if ( idx == -1 ) {
kDebug() << "dictionary not found" << dictionary;
return;
}
setCurrentIndex( idx );
d->slotDictionaryChanged( idx );
}
void DictionaryComboBox::reloadCombo()
{
clear();
Sonnet::Speller* speller = new Sonnet::Speller();
QMap<QString, QString> dictionaries = speller->availableDictionaries();
QMapIterator<QString, QString> i( dictionaries );
while ( i.hasNext() ) {
i.next();
kDebug() << "Populate combo:" << i.key() << ":" << i.value();
addItem( i.key(), i.value() );
}
delete speller;
}
}
#include "moc_dictionarycombobox.cpp"
